NX13 WDZ is a 2013 Peugeot 107 in Purple with a 998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 91.7%.

Across all 2013 Peugeot 107 models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.3% with a typical mileage of 40,622 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Peugeot 107 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 42,280 recorded failures. If you're considering buying NX13 WDZ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Peugeot 107 typ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 13 years old, this Peugeot 107 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
